You already know AI is changing design. A series of bold old apps and new ones are dramatically cutting down time, costs, and people, needed to make prototypes and full-scale digital products. It’s moving quickly, and new capabilities are seemingly being added every week. The good news is that you don’t need a coding background to use the latest tools to turbocharge your design practice.
Join us for an expert session led by Amitabh Saxena who will explain the core principles of Generative AI, and where it is impacting different areas of a business model and within the design value-chain. We'll also explore the recent trend of “vibe coding”: what it is, why it matters, review leading tools (Bolt, Lovable, v0, Replit, Cursor), and discuss when to use each one. Using some mock examples, we’ll do a live, interactive vibe-coding demo of a high-fidelity prototype, and then break into small groups so you can try it out on your own.
This mini-workshop, which is part of a longer training course, aims to provide both theoretical underpinnings of Gen AI and vibe-coding as well as hands-on experience using AI to quickly build rapid prototypes. Importantly, it aims to demystify key terms and empower designers – regardless of their coding experience – to use these tools with confidence. Participants are encouraged to bring their laptop.

Meet our workshop presenter
Amitabh Saxena has 20+ years hands-on experience in fintech and product innovation in over 25 countries in the US, Latin America, Africa, and Asia. As Founder and Managing Director of Digital Disruptions, a global innovation consultancy, he has led engagements with public sector clients (e.g., International Monetary Fund, United Nations, GSMA) and private sector ones (e.g., Vodafone M-Pesa, Mastercard, Amazon, Ecobank, VC-backed start-ups) alike since 2014. He has also provided training on innovation methodologies to clients such as the IFC and DAI, led capacity-building workshops on Gen AI to fintech start-ups, and has written thought-leadership reports for clients such as the World Economic Forum and USAID.
Before founding Digital Disruptions, he worked in innovation units for several organizations. He was previously Vice-President for Mastercard’s Emerging Products team, and previously started and led the Alternative Channels practice area for Accion International, consulting to its global network of financial institutions, based out of the firm’s Bogotá, Colombia and Washington, DC offices. Amitabh also worked for the GSMA’s Mobile Money team in London and for Jamii Bora Bank in Nairobi, Kenya. He started his career as a Product Manager in the Product Innovation Center at Capital One.
Based on Washington, DC, Amitabh is fluent in English, French, and Spanish, and holds an MBA from INSEAD (France/Singapore) and a Bachelor’s of Mechanical Engineering from McGill University from his native Montreal, Canada. He previously served as Adjunct Faculty at the University of Maryland’s Smith School of Business, where he taught an MBA course on New Product Development for 5 years, and taught Design Thinking and Lean Start-Up classes at the university’s Academy for Innovation and Entrepreneurship.
